Buying Guide: Key Purchase Considerations

  • Capacity and layout: Choose a size that fits your space and storage needs. Larger models offer more room but occupy more floor space; consider whether shelves or drawers better suit your typical items.
  • Energy efficiency: Look for high-efficiency compressors and energy ratings. Upright models with energy-saving features help reduce long-term operating costs.
  • Temperature control: Seven-level or digital controls provide precise freezing, which is important for meat, dairy, and prepared meals. Consider fast-freeze capabilities for bulk purchases.
  • Door design and accessibility: Reversible doors offer placement flexibility. Shelving materials (wire vs. glass) affect visibility and maintenance.
  • Organization features: Drawers, labeled shelves, and adjustable interiors improve item retrieval and help prevent waste.
  • Space and installation: Measure the available space, including door swing clearance and ventilation. Back design (flat back) can aid corner placement.
  • Noise and maintenance: Look for models with quiet operation and accessible filters or coils for easier upkeep.
  • Price-to-value balance: Compare initial cost with energy use, warranty, and interior flexibility to determine overall value.

These considerations help compare options beyond price, ensuring you select an upright freezer that aligns with household needs, space constraints, and daily usage.
